Overview

The Experience Designer is responsible for designing solutions to meet the needs of customers and end users.

What You Will Be Doing

  • Translate user insights and customer needs into design concepts journeys wireframes mockups and prototypes using industry standard tools
  • Lead small to medium-sized design projects through complete product lifecycles from early research conception and requirements gathering through development release and refinement
  • Collaborate with multi-disciplinary teams including product managers product owners development engineers and senior management to drive product vision and strategy
  • Demonstrate ability to give and receive effective feedback to other team members in ways which elevate the quality of work across the team
  • Collaborate with user researchers to execute research to define optimize and evolve our products
  • Contribute patterns guidelines and components to the design system
  • Present design work and concepts to stakeholders clearly articulating reasoning principles and user insights which drive design decisions
  • Provide annotated design specifications and documentation that detail interaction behaviors and acceptance criteria for developers
